Emily Branwell wakes up one morning with a hangover and finds her horoscope is astoundingly accurate, sausages keep appearing out of nowhere all around her, and she can walk through walls. That is confusing enough, but when a huge, threatening shadow appears in the sky, Emily must solve the riddle of her rapidly disintegrating world before reality itself collapses. Maybe next time she'll count her drinks. Plato's Cave takes a humorous look at humanity's search for truth and the meaning of existence through the eyes of someone who wishes the Universe would just stop bothering her.
